Minot State, MPD launch tuition-covered criminal justice apprenticeship program

Summary

Minot State University and the Minot Police Department have launched a new apprenticeship program that covers tuition for students pursuing a career in criminal justice. This initiative, approved by the city council, aims to address staffing shortages within the police department while providing students with valuable hands-on experience and financial support, covering up to $18,000 in tuition, fees, and books.

This collaboration highlights the growing trend of apprenticeship programs in various sectors, particularly in law enforcement, where practical experience is essential. By creating pathways for students to transition from academic learning to professional roles, such initiatives not only alleviate workforce shortages but also empower the next generation of public service professionals.
